These backstage hair and make-up scenes were taken at the Seoul-based 2015/16 Cruise collection show.  The hair designed and created by hairdresser  Sam McKnight and make-up designed for CHANEL by make-up artist Tom Pecheux.

Session hair stylist Sam McKnight created large plaits made with colour contrasting synthetic hair smoothed over with bees wax with large hair accessories.  The idea was originally sent to him by designer Karl Lagerfeld based around Korean nobility.  The make-up created and designed by Tom Pecheux using false lashes on the top and bottom, pencilled in a stronger brow, added a soft muted blush, and then to finish an added matte lip colour/pencil with a coral/pink finish.

After the skin had been prepared with Hydra Beauty,  these were the make-up items used for the show.
